Trang Nguyen
Trang Nguyen serves as the In-Country Representative for Vietnam and Thailand at Robert Gordon University, where she oversees student recruitment and agent engagement strategies across both markets. With nearly 10 years of experience in international education, she offers strong expertise in student counselling, partner management, and market development. Prior to joining RGU, Trang worked as an Account Manager at Adventus.io for North Vietnam and Malaysia, where she successfully expanded recruitment pipelines and delivered targeted campaigns for multiple destinations. Her responsibilities included market analysis, event planning, and the expansion of strategic partnerships. Trang’s career began in education consultancy, where she developed a solid foundation in student advising and cross-cultural communication. Passionate about UK education, she is committed to connecting students with transformative opportunities and fostering impactful collaborations in Southeast Asia.

Craig Leith
Craig is Principal Lecturer for Tourism, Hospitality & Events. He has worked at RGU for twelve years, having previously worked in various roles across the wider tourism industry sector in Australia, South East Asia and America as well as in Scotland. He teaches several modules at both UG and PG level, with a specific teaching and research interest in Tourism Futures. Craig is also a Link Co-ordinator for partner institution BHMS in Lucerne Switzerland, has taught at a university in China, and has a particular interest in supporting international students as they undertake courses at RGU. Craig is currently undertaking a PhD focused on solitude and social interaction within the solo tourism experience. Craig is a solo tourist at heart!
